Nellore: SEIL Energy India Limited on Tuesday laid the foundation stone for an Inclusive Sports Academy (ISA) for differently-abled people at the Composite Regional Centre (CRC) in Nellore with a CSR contribution of `4.5 crore.
SEIL Energy chairman Tareq Mohamed Sultan Al Mugheiry and director Cyrus Erach Cooper performed the bhoomi pooja in the presence of CEO Janmejaya Mahapatra, National Institute for the Empowerment of Persons with Intellectual Disabilities (NIEPID) director Dr (Major) B.V. Ram Kumar and CRC director S.P. Manoj Kumar.
The academy, to be built at the CRC, a branch of NIEPID under the Union ministry of social justice and empowerment aims to promote sports and empowerment for persons with disabilities.
Speaking on the occasion, SEIL Energy CEO Janmejaya Mahapatra said the initiative reflected the company’s commitment to inclusive development and creating opportunities for differently-abled people to excel in sports with dignity and confidence.
The proposed all-weather indoor stadium, spread across nearly 15,000 sq. ft., will host multiple disciplines, including badminton, table tennis, basketball, volleyball, wheelchair basketball, sitting volleyball, powerlifting, bocce and floor hockey.
The facility will also have seating capacity for around 300 spectators, separate changing rooms and toilets, and power backup facilities.
